public final class Symbol
extends com.google.api.client.json.GenericJson
This is the Java data model class that specifies how to parse/serialize into the JSON that is transmitted over HTTP when working with the Cloud Vision API. For a detailed explanation see: https://developers.google.com/api-client-library/java/google-http-java-client/json
com.google.api.client.util.GenericData.Flags
AbstractMap.SimpleEntry<K,V>, AbstractMap.SimpleImmutableEntry<K,V>
Constructor and Description |
---|
Symbol() |
Modifier and Type | Method and Description |
---|---|
Symbol |
clone() |
BoundingPoly |
getBoundingBox()
The bounding box for the symbol.
|
Float |
getConfidence()
Confidence of the OCR results for the symbol.
|
TextProperty |
getProperty()
Additional information detected for the symbol.
|
String |
getText()
The actual UTF-8 representation of the symbol.
|
Symbol |
set(String fieldName,
Object value) |
Symbol |
setBoundingBox(BoundingPoly boundingBox)
The bounding box for the symbol.
|
Symbol |
setConfidence(Float confidence)
Confidence of the OCR results for the symbol.
|
Symbol |
setProperty(TextProperty property)
Additional information detected for the symbol.
|
Symbol |
setText(String text)
The actual UTF-8 representation of the symbol.
|
getFactory, setFactory, toPrettyString, toString
entrySet, get, getClassInfo, getUnknownKeys, put, putAll, remove, setUnknownKeys
clear, containsKey, containsValue, equals, hashCode, isEmpty, keySet, size, values
finalize, getClass, notify, notifyAll, wait, wait, wait
compute, computeIfAbsent, computeIfPresent, forEach, getOrDefault, merge, putIfAbsent, remove, replace, replace, replaceAll
public BoundingPoly getBoundingBox()
null
for nonepublic Symbol setBoundingBox(BoundingPoly boundingBox)
boundingBox
- boundingBox or null
for nonepublic Float getConfidence()
null
for nonepublic Symbol setConfidence(Float confidence)
confidence
- confidence or null
for nonepublic TextProperty getProperty()
null
for nonepublic Symbol setProperty(TextProperty property)
property
- property or null
for nonepublic String getText()
null
for nonepublic Symbol setText(String text)
text
- text or null
for nonepublic Symbol set(String fieldName, Object value)
set
in class com.google.api.client.json.GenericJson
public Symbol clone()
clone
in class com.google.api.client.json.GenericJson
Copyright © 2011–2019 Google. All rights reserved.